Utilizing drugs or alcohol in rehabilitation breaks the rules of treatment programs and can comprise the sobriety of other customers. While each program differs in how it handles relapses in rehab, most programs have repercussions, which can include: Loss of advantages, such as weekend passes and access to electronic gadgets.

Termination from the program. Many rehabs will discharge or end clients after 2 or more relapses. Each program has various rules for electronic devices. Some rehabs permit phones, computers and other electronic devices during a client's whole stay. Nevertheless, other programs prohibited these products or only allow them after you have actually remained in the program and remained sober for a specific period of time (how to commit someone to drug rehab).

You can not require a person to go to rehab. But if you are concerned about a loved one's drug or alcohol usage, you can assist them consider the advantages of treatment. One approach to getting enjoyed ones into treatment is Neighborhood Support and Family Training (CRAFT).4 In several research study trials, CRAFT showed effectiveness in getting a member of the family to commit to treatment.

A qualified psychologist or counselor can carry out CRAFT. Therapists trained in CRAFT can likewise work with families without the addicted relative present if that individual is not ready or ready to participate. Leaving rehabilitation early without finishing the program is not recommended. This is frequently called leaving "against medical guidance" or "AMA." When you leave rehabilitation too soon, your threat of regression boosts.

To recover from substance usage, individuals must initially go through the process of ridding the body of the compounds and their hazardous metabolites.

As the body clears the substances, the undesirable experience of withdrawal takes place. The detox from alcohol usage can be harmful, even dangerous. Individuals who routinely use alcohol ought to seek advice from a physician or participate in a medically supervised detox program prior to stopping. For lots of people with dependencies, worry of withdrawal is a significant barrier to escaping their addiction, which worry keeps them from even trying.

A common issue amongst rehab programs is that there is no sustainable prepare for continuous healing assistance after discharge.

Ongoing involvement in a healing program, such as a $112-step program or SMART Healing, is vital for continuous healing. Rehab programs that introduce people to these aftercare programs are more reliable at making sure involvement in ongoing healing activities after discharge. Sober living homes are a specifically reliable technique to aftercare when a person is discharged from rehab.
